### The Underlying Problem: Why Prompts Generate Flat Stereotypes

The fundamental problem with generative chatbots lies in how they work. A model like ChatGPT is trained to generate the statistically most probable next word. It optimizes for linguistic plausibility, not empirical truth. For example, if you create a persona for an environmentally conscious mother in München and ask if she would buy a new premium organic detergent, the chatbot will almost always answer yes. The model reproduces the social desirability cliché. In reality, however, factors such as actual household budget, inflation, brand loyalty, and physical availability on the supermarket shelf play a decisive role. These nuances are lost in a simple prompt.
